1. Mock Paper Overview | 模拟卷总览

This mock test is divided into two sections reflecting the structure of Cambridge International AS History. Section A (Paper 1 style) features a document question with three sub-questions worth a total of 20 marks. Section B (Paper 2 style) presents a 20-mark essay question on the Cold War’s origins. The topic, ‘Who was to blame for the Cold War, c.1945–1950?’, is a central theme in the International History option and frequently appears in exam sessions. Familiarity with the format, timing, and mark schemes will give you an immediate advantage.

3. Decoding Source A: The Soviet Perspective | 解读源A:苏联视角

Source A articulates a classic Soviet orthodoxy. Molotov frames the United States as an aggressive, capitalist power intent on global domination. The key phrases ‘impose its will’, ‘encircle the Soviet Union’ and ‘aggressive policy’ shift blame entirely onto Washington. The mention of the Marshall Plan and Truman Doctrine is significant; these American initiatives are presented not as post-war recovery efforts but as instruments of encirclement. To use this source effectively, you must note both what it explicitly says and what it implies: the USSR portrays itself as a defensive victim, not an initiator of conflict.

From a historian’s lens, this source reflects the ideological lens of Marxism-Leninism. It omits any reference to Soviet actions in Eastern Europe, such as the imposition of communist governments in Poland and Romania. This one-sidedness is crucial for later evaluation. The tone is propagandistic and designed for domestic and international audiences to justify Soviet security measures. When answering part (a), your task is simply to identify the cause of the Cold War according to this source: American capitalist expansionism.

4. Decoding Source B: The US Perspective | 解读源B:美国视角

Source B is equally ideological but from the American side. Kennan’s ‘Long Telegram’ argued that the Soviet Union was inherently expansionist and could not be reasoned with. Words like ‘fanatically’ and the rejection of a ‘permanent modus vivendi’ suggest that Moscow’s worldview made conflict inevitable. The solution, ‘containment’, became the cornerstone of US foreign policy for decades. The source presents the Soviet Union as the aggressor that the West must resist through a principled, strategic posture rather than outright war.

Note the contrast with Source A: while both sides accuse the other of aggression, the frameworks differ. Source A blames capitalist imperialism; Source B blames communist ideology and totalitarian impulses. For a high-level comparison in part (b), you should highlight that both sources agree that an ideological divide led to tension, but they differ fundamentally on who bears moral responsibility. Source A exculpates the USSR; Source B squarely blames it. This agreement on the nature of the conflict but disagreement on agency is the core of the comparison.

5. Answering Part (a): Comprehension | 回答部分(a):理解题

A strong 3-mark answer for (a) requires identifying the source’s message without adding own knowledge. Aim for a concise, two-sentence response that captures the core argument. For instance: “Source A suggests the Cold War was caused by American aggression and its desire to dominate the world through policies such as the Marshall Plan. It presents the USSR as a victim of US expansionism.” This shows direct comprehension and references the source’s own language.

Examiners award marks for precision. Avoid vague phrases like “Source A says the USA is bad.” Instead, paraphrase key terms: ‘capitalist power’, ‘encircle’, ‘aggressive policy’. Do not simply quote large chunks; use short embedded quotations to support your inference. Also, resist the temptation to introduce background knowledge here – that is reserved for part (c). For (a), you are being tested purely on your ability to extract the overt message from the document.

6. Answering Part (b): Comparison | 回答部分(b):比较题

For a 6-mark comparison, structure is everything. Start with a clear sentence identifying the main similarity and difference. For example: “Both sources attribute the Cold War to the aggressive ideology of the other superpower, but Source A places sole blame on the United States while Source B holds the Soviet Union responsible.” Then develop two paragraphs: one on similarities, one on differences, each supported by evidence from the texts.

In the similarity paragraph, you might note that both sources view Cold War tensions as arising from an ideological clash, both use highly charged language, and both are explicitly defensive of their own nation’s actions. Use short quotes like ‘fanatically’ (Source B) and ‘aggressive policy’ (Source A) to show commonality of tone. In the differences paragraph, directly contrast the attribution of blame: Source A demonises American interventions, whereas Source B condemns Soviet expansionism. Remind yourself to compare throughout – never just describe each source in isolation.

7. Answering Part (c): Evaluation | 回答部分(c):评价题

Part (c) is worth 11 marks and demands a balanced argument that integrates both sources and own knowledge. Begin with a brief thesis that directly addresses the view: “While Sources A and B offer sharply contrasting narratives, the evidence of Soviet actions in Eastern Europe between 1945 and 1947 suggests that the USSR bore a significant share of responsibility, though not to the exclusion of American provocations.” Then structure your main body into clear analytical paragraphs.

Start by evaluating Source A’s perspective. You might use own knowledge to challenge its narrative: mention the Red Army’s imposition of pro-Soviet regimes in Poland, the rigged elections, and the rejection of the Marshall Plan by Eastern European states under Soviet pressure. Then evaluate Source B’s view with contextual support: the Truman Doctrine, the atomic bombings, and the Soviet perception of US economic imperialism can justify some Soviet concerns. Highlight the provenance of each source (a Soviet official justifying policy; a US diplomat shaping containment) to assess their limitations. Conclude with a nuanced judgement that acknowledges complexity, perhaps attributing primary accountability to the USSR but recognising the interactive spiral of mistrust.

8. Paper 2 Essay Question: Planning and Thesis | 试卷二论述题:规划与论点

The essay question reads: “The United States was more to blame than the Soviet Union for the start of the Cold War.” Discuss. This requires a well-organised, evidence-rich essay that weighs both sides of the argument before reaching a final judgement. Spend 5 minutes at the beginning creating a quick plan: list at least three arguments for each side, and decide on your overall line of argument.

An effective thesis might be: “Although US actions such as the Truman Doctrine and Marshall Plan heightened tensions, the Soviet Union’s systematic imposition of communist rule in Eastern Europe was a more immediate and calculated breach of wartime agreements, making the USSR primarily responsible.” Avoid fence-sitting – a strong essay presents a clear verdict supported by sustained analysis. Ensure your thesis is arguable and directly addresses the word ‘more’ in the question, making comparative weightings explicit.

9. Constructing Body Paragraphs | 构建主体段落

Each paragraph should follow the PEEEL structure: Point, Evidence, Explanation, Evaluation, Link back. For example, a paragraph blaming the USSR could start: “The USSR’s aggressive expansion into Eastern Europe betrayed the Yalta promise of free elections and directly precipitated the Cold War.” Then provide concrete evidence: Stalin’s actions in Poland in 1945, the percentage agreement violation, the establishment of Cominform in 1947. Explain how these actions forced the US to adopt containment. Evaluate by acknowledging that Soviet leaders saw Eastern Europe as a buffer zone after devastating invasions – but stress that the method was expansionist.

A balanced approach is essential. Follow this with a counter-paragraph on US blame: the atomic bombings of Hiroshima and Nagasaki (1945) can be interpreted as a show of force against the USSR, and the Truman Doctrine of 1947 was framed in universal terms that committed America to global opposition against communism. Use the evaluation step to question whether US actions were primarily defensive. Always link back to the question: does this evidence make the United States more responsible? Maintaining comparative language throughout will elevate your essay.

10. Marking Criteria and Examiner Insights | 评分标准与考官洞察

Cambridge AS History uses a levelled mark scheme. For Paper 1 part (c) and Paper 2 essays, the levels range from generic assertions (Level 1) to sustained analysis with supported judgement (Level 5). The key differentiator is the degree of evaluation. Top-level answers not only present well-chosen evidence but also critically assess the significance of that evidence, show awareness of provenance (for source questions), and offer a clear, nuanced conclusion.

Level / 层级 Descriptor / 描述
5 (18-20 marks) Sustained analytical argument with well-developed evaluation and a consistently comparative approach. Clear judgement.
4 (14-17) Good analysis with some evaluation; balance and relevant evidence, though judgement may be less consistent.
3 (10-13) Appropriate narrative but limited evaluation; may lack balance or detail.
2 (6-9) Assertive or descriptive; minimal analysis.
1 (1-5) Fragmentary or irrelevant.

Examiners often report that weaker candidates describe rather than analyse, ignore provenance, or fail to make comparisons explicit. To move up the levels, treat sources as artefacts to be interrogated, not as neutral windows into the past. In essays, avoid narrating the events of 1945–47; instead, drive your paragraphs with analytical judgements about causality.

11. Common Pitfalls and How to Avoid Them | 常见误区及如何避免

One major pitfall is confusing ‘compare’ with ‘describe’. In the 6-mark part (b), candidates sometimes write two separate paragraphs describing each source without drawing explicit comparisons. To avoid this, use comparative sentence stems such as ‘Similarly, both sources…’ and ‘In contrast, Source A emphasises… whereas Source B stresses…’. Practise highlighting both similarity and difference within a single analytical framework.

Another frequent error is the failure to integrate own knowledge effectively in part (c). Simply dropping facts without linking them to the sources will not earn high evaluation marks. Each piece of own knowledge should either support or challenge a source’s claim. For instance, when discussing Source A, you might reinforce its bias by noting that Molotov omitted the Red Army’s role in installing communist regimes. When evaluating Source B, question whether containment was a purely defensive response or an expansive doctrine that alarmed Moscow.

Lastly, pay close attention to time management. This mock paper should be completed in 60 minutes: roughly 20 minutes for Paper 1 (all three parts) and 40 minutes for the essay. Many AS students spend too long on comprehension and comparison, leaving insufficient time for the high-mark evaluation and essay. Practise with a stopwatch and stick to your allocated minutes for each question part.

12. Final Revision Tips | 最后复习建议

Review key events: Yalta and Potsdam conferences (1945), the Long Telegram and Iron Curtain Speech (1946), Truman Doctrine and Marshall Plan (1947), the Soviet takeover of Eastern Europe, and the Berlin Blockade (1948–49). Have a bank of precise evidence for both sides of the argument. Use flashcards to test yourself on provenance, tone, and typical Soviet and American rhetorical devices found in official documents. Practice writing timed essays and have a peer or teacher give feedback based on the levelled criteria.
